Q3 Planning Note — Warranty Overrun, Torvale Pumps

Warranty claims on the Torvale HX line ran 38% over reserve, driven by seal failures in humid markets. We propose raising the accrual rate and accelerating the supplier switch to Kellam Components. Cash impact is manageable if phased. The confidential planning assumption below frames next quarter's targets.

management briefing: Only 33 of the 205 pilot accounts renewed Kasath, so a churn review is set for October 17. Weniusek Logistics is in early talks to buy Holethax Freight for about $345.6 million.

**Handover: Wickermoor wiki RBAC changes**

For the weekly sync: I'm handing the Wickermoor wiki's role-based access work over to Priya's counterpart, Dalen. The new role hierarchy is live in staging, but the editor-to-moderator promotion path still bypasses the audit hook, so please keep that flag off in production until the fix lands. For reference, staging is currently running with the following access-control configuration.

config for fahop-tajeg:
soriel:
  pin: 6453
  tenant: norwyn
  seal: seal_c441745b
  metrics_host: metrics.soriel.ordinworks.local
  standby_team: zorox
  escalation: wenael-casox
  nonce: 429fd1

# Driftwatch — Environments

Driftwatch investigates cron drift across the Harlow cluster. Three environments: dev (synthetic clocks), staging (mirrored schedules), prod (read-only probes). Prod has no write access to crontabs; staging does, behind approval. Secrets rotate weekly; audit logs ship to the Kestrel vault. Reviewers should confirm staging-to-prod parity before sign-off. The environment configuration values currently deployed are reproduced below for inspection.

config for bahop-baduf:
[kasion]
team = lamath
access_code = ac_d807e5
host = kasion.paliqcloud.corp
port = 4000
owner = julix.tamvan
peer = frair.qorvelsoft.local